CORPUS CHRISTI, Texas — Halloween night is only a week away. Several groups already are formulating some big plans for the special evening.

Kids are already facing a deadline for one costume contest.

Due to COVID-19, the annual Halloween with the Hooks has had some changes.

It will now be a drive-thru trick or treat at Whataburger Field. And a virtual costume contest will be held.

The deadline to submit your entry is on Sunday.

You can send your costumes to the Hooks’ Facebook or Twitter page. Or you can email Dan Reiner at dreiner@cchooks.com.

And the pandemic has also forced some changes in the celebration of the holiday in Robstown.

The annual First Responders Festival will now be a drive-thru trick or treating event.

Kids will be able to trick or treat from cars as they travel down Main Street in the city.

The event will be held from 6 p.m. to 8 p.m. on Halloween.
